■Conditions to execute the simultaneous temperature rise parameter setting with self-tuning
The conditions are the same as the ones for the starting ST. ( Page 49 Conditions for execution)
When the self-tuning cannot be started, the temperature control module operates as follows with the PID control continued.
• CH1 Self-tuning disable status (Un\G411, b8) is turned ON.

■When the simultaneous temperature rise parameter cannot be calculated
The simultaneous temperature rise parameter is not calculated under the following conditions:
• When the maximum ramp is not determined
• When the output saturation time is short
The temperature control module turns ON CH1 Simultaneous temperature rise parameter error status (Un\G411, b9).

To turn OFF CH1 Simultaneous temperature rise parameter error status (Un\G411, b9), set the following:
• Set "Do Not Run the ST" for "Self-tuning setting" in "Application Setting."
To calculate the simultaneous temperature rise parameter, execute the self-tuning again. However, execute it
after the temperature has dropped.
■Stopping of the calculation of the simultaneous temperature rise parameter
The optimum simultaneous temperature rise parameter may not be able to be calculated depending on the characteristics of
a controlled object. In addition, the temperature control module stops the calculation when the self-tuning has not been
completed with errors. For the conditions in which the self-tuning is completed with errors, refer to the following:
Page 52 Conditions in which the self-tuning ends in failure
■How to set the simultaneous temperature rise parameter with self-tuning
Select one of the following two settings for "Self-tuning setting" in "Application Setting."
• 2: Starting ST (Simultaneous temperature rise parameter only)
• 3: Starting ST (PID Constant and simultaneous temperature rise parameter)
